Output 61a7fcb68ee3e530133edad0236da32e703505a66131314b95817909404de7e5:7

value
1542867
script pubkey
OP_0 OP_PUSHBYTES_20 9758882f8affb5cb9756e044f366cfefe5d95f5a
address
bc1qjavgstu2l76uh96kupz0xek0aljajh66envrxx
transaction
61a7fcb68ee3e530133edad0236da32e703505a66131314b95817909404de7e5